Halsey Embarks on Countdown Series for Upcoming Album with Icon Impersonations

On October 7, 2024, American singer-songwriter Halsey initiated a creative promotional campaign for her forthcoming album, “The Great Impersonator,” set for release on October 25. As part of a series set to captivate her fan base, Halsey is transforming herself into a different iconic personality each day leading up to the album’s launch.

The first transformation unveiled is Halsey’s homage to Dolly Parton. The singer recreated Parton’s iconic “Rainbow” album cover, showcasing her ability to impersonate the country music legend with striking accuracy. In a post shared on social media, Halsey donned the signature blonde locks and flamboyant attire reminiscent of Parton’s celebrated image.

Halsey explained that the countdown series is not just about visual transformations but also provides fans with musical insights. Each impersonation is paired with a sneak peek of a new track from the album, inspired by the artist she embodies. For instance, the transformation into Parton accompanies the preview of “Hometown,” a song described as having a country flair, echoing themes of nostalgia and timeless youth.

In a message to her followers on X, the singer referred to this period leading up to the album release as a time filled with “exciting things crafted with incredible creatives,” while cautioning fans to avoid social media spoilers if they prefer to experience the album fresh upon its release.

Halsey’s “The Great Impersonator” arrives just before Halloween, which the singer acknowledges as serendipitous timing given the album’s thematic elements. Contributing to the Halloween spirit, the promotion leverages elements of surprise and performance art.

Previously, Halsey has shared four singles from the album, starting with “The End,” which delves into personal challenges including health issues that influenced the creation of the album. The upcoming project, however, also hints at an evolution featuring various musical styles and collaborations.

This latest album follows her 2021 release, “If I Can’t Have Love, I Want Power,” which was well-received for its intense and artistically bold nature. As anticipation builds toward “The Great Impersonator,” Halsey remains actively engaged with her audience, showcasing her multifaceted talent and eclectic style.
